- Hi everyone, John McWade. I'd like to continue this time what we started last time, and that's a review of two more boring book covers. If you missed it, I'd encourage you to go back and look at the first installment. What I did was give you an assignment to design the cover of a book that you would keep by your bed to read and fall asleep, and a lot of you discovered that designing something bland and unengaging is just as difficult as any other kind of design. So let's look at two more covers. This is Amy's entry. I'm sure she thought that the long botanical title would put you to sleep; and if that failed, the sheer heft of the book, there must be 2,000 pages here, might crush you to sleep. But everything else about this design is pretty, and active, and engaging, which, of course, is the problem. It keeps us awake. The lowercase title was a good idea. Lowercase is softer than upper.
